Daphne Muriƫl Deckers (born Nov 10 1968, Nijmegen) is a writer from the Netherlands.
Deckers began her career as a model. Later, she also did a few acting jobs, perhaps most notably in the James Bond movie Tomorrow Never Dies. In 1999 she co-presented the first series of Big Brother. Currently, she writes children's books and books about family life and related subjects.
Deckers married former tennis player Richard Krajicek on July 7, 1999. They have two children: daughter Emma (born March 26, 1998) and son Alec (born May 2, 2000).
